#879de9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#879de9 is composed of 52.9% red, 61.6%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 32.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 226.5 degrees, a saturation of 69% and a lightness of 72.2%. #879de9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0f3bd3.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

Shades and Tints of #879de9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050d is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#879de9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b3b5bd is the less saturated color, while #7191ff is the most saturated one.
